    I did have a couple of issues that I had to overcome. The first that stopped my process was encountered when I followed your step for running the P958974, pressed Add, filtered DV910 – values displayed but DV910 did not exist. There were actual DV910 records, but the screen showed it as not valid. My solution was to run P0094 to create the DV910 record; which allowed it to align with the already existing detail records.

    now we all facing the problem of loading 910ALLREPORTS.ZIP as it reports back the status 98 and we don't yet find a solution for it,

    can you please help up solving that problem

    Thanks

    ReplyDelete
    Replies
    1. i fix it ... simply:

      - sign of JDE (web and fat client)
      - Start JDE
      - Delete the record you created in P953000
      - create the record again in P953000 as mentioned in the Tutorial
      - Delete the record you created in P954000
      - when you are in application "P954000" and once you press the populate button, don't press OK now, type the passord (demo) in the grid below over the astriks, go one line down and then press OK

      - restart then both JDE and Publisher
      - open P03b2022 and make sure that OneView exit is there
      - now import the zip file using "P982402|ZJDE0002" in the fast path not through the menu

      i think this is what i did, the entire problem is in apps P953000 and P954000
